Russell Jackson, executive chef and owner of Lafitte, is not a character who goes unnoticed. With his Mohawk, tattoos, and workmen shirt, Russell is here to make a statement.

The polar opposite of a “sell-out chef,” Russell is edgy, outspoken and does not adhere to any established system when it comes to cooking. Maybe that is why he earned the title “the Dissident Chef.” Russell shares his opinions passionately, and sometimes you may not want to hear them. If you piss him off, he’ll probably tell you, but if you speak the truth, you’ll likely earn his respect. (more…)
